Lightbulb What wheels should I get ???

Please read my concerns before voting.
I am having quite a difficult time deciding on what wheel to get so here are my pros and cons to the different wheels.
1- 18 in wheels, and tires are more expensive, I might have to get my fenders rolled, possible pot hole damage.
2- I relay want a 18 in wheel. (this is a huge point for me)
3- 17 in wheels, and tires are cheaper, not as great a risk for damage, best performance for my car, might have to roll the fenders

So here are the choice in order of preference.

Carlsson 1/6 Evo Diamond 18x8 (info from TR)

AMG Style 203 17x7.5


Carlsson 1/6 17x7.5

Those are the wheels I have narrowed it down to.
I am open to more suggestions, but as of now I am caught between the 1/6 Diamonds and the AMGs.

Tell me what you think

Subman...I'm not familiar with the 1/5's...post a pic, maybe? You seem to be a little confused, respectfully speaking...you realize the drawbacks of 18" wheels - fender mods, damage possibilities, tire expense and another yet to be mentioned drawback - ride quality...yet you say you really want the 18"ers...although I haven't run 18s, I'm sure with the short sidewall required to keep the original diameter, the ride would be quite harsh...IMHO, sometimes too much can be TOO much (i.e. too ricey?)...to quote Dennis Miller, "that's just my opinion, I could be wrong"...and to quote myself, "if we all liked the same things, it would be a very boring world"...again, good luck, Bill
